Italian school, early 17th century


Italian school, early 17th century - Master Drawings, Prints before 1900, Watercolours, Miniatures

A faun playing the panpipe and two putti with timbrels, pen and brown ink, over black chalk, brown wash, on laid paper, 8,2 x 12,2 cm, mounted, unframed, (Sch)

The composition of the present drawing was amply inspired by an engraving of Agostino Veneziano „Dance of Fauns and Bacchantes” (Bartsch XIV, S. 203f, No. 250) and may derive from a North Italian artist of the early 17th century.
